Meet the Top Future Stars of the ⁢Toronto Maple Leafs!

As one ⁤of the most iconic and historical teams in the NHL, the⁤ Toronto Maple Leafs have a rich tradition⁣ of producing top-tier talent. Over⁤ the years, they have seen ​some of the greatest players in the league don the blue and white jersey. Today, we take⁤ a look‍ at some of the top future stars who ⁣are​ destined​ to make a⁢ significant impact on ⁢the⁤ team and leave their mark on the league.

Auston Matthews

One of the most exciting young ⁢players in the NHL, Auston Matthews has ⁤quickly become a franchise player for the Toronto Maple Leafs. As the first overall pick ‍in the 2016 NHL‍ Draft, Matthews⁣ burst onto the​ scene with a four-goal debut game, showcasing his exceptional skill and goal-scoring‍ ability. With‌ his combination of speed, skill, and ⁤hockey IQ, Matthews is poised to lead⁣ the Leafs to future success.

Mitch Marner

Another key piece of the⁤ Maple Leafs’ young core, Mitch Marner​ is a‌ dynamic forward known for his playmaking ability and creativity on the ice. Drafted fourth⁣ overall in the 2015 NHL ⁣Draft, Marner⁢ has ‌quickly developed into one of the ⁣team’s most indispensable players. With his speed, vision, ⁢and puck-handling skills, Marner is ‌a threat every time‌ he steps on the ice.

William Nylander

Selected eighth overall in ‌the 2014⁢ NHL Draft, William Nylander is ​a skilled forward with a knack for putting up points. ⁤Known for‌ his agility, shot accuracy, and hockey sense,‌ Nylander has been a consistent contributor⁢ for the⁤ Leafs since making his debut. As one‍ of the ⁢team’s top‌ offensive weapons, Nylander ⁣is‍ a player to watch for years ​to come.

Rasmus Sandin

On the defensive side of the puck, Rasmus Sandin is a young defenseman with a bright future ahead of him. Drafted 29th overall in the 2018 NHL Draft, Sandin has shown tremendous poise and maturity beyond his years. With his strong ‍puck-moving ability, ‌defensive‍ awareness, and hockey smarts, ​Sandin is poised to become a cornerstone of ⁢the Maple Leafs’ blue line.

Player Profile: Rising Star⁤ from the 2022 NHL Draft

In the 2023-24 season,‌ this promising young player displayed his talents across⁢ different leagues. With a total of 43 games played between ‌Saskatoon (WHL) and Kamloops (WHL), he showcased his scoring abilities with a combined total of 29 goals and ‍26 assists.

What sets this 20-year-old⁢ apart is his ‍dynamic skill set. Standing​ at an impressive size of 6-2, 192 pounds, he utilizes his ‍physicality on the ice to‍ create scoring opportunities.⁤ His powerful⁣ shot has caught the‌ attention of many ‌scouts and fans alike.

Leadership Qualities and International Experience

Not only ⁤does he excel in gameplay, but he also possesses ​invaluable leadership qualities. This ​was evident when he captained Team Canada at the 2024 IIHF World Junior ​Championship. His ability to lead by example‌ has made him a standout prospect for the⁢ Toronto Maple Leafs.

In a rare⁣ occurrence, he earned a spot on the Maple Leafs roster straight out of training camp last fall. This achievement marked him as the first‍ teenage second-round pick since Matt Stajan in 2003 to accomplish such a feat.

Mentorship and Growth Potential

Described as mature beyond his years, this young player has garnered praise for his coachability and willingness ⁤to learn. Dr. Wickenheiser commended his leadership skills and referred⁤ to him ⁢as a “sponge,”‍ absorbing knowledge from every experience.
